Pros

Got good performance reviews when I put forth less effort than I did in freshman philosophy 5 years ago. So if you're smart, you'll be a big fish in a small pond? It's a con or benefit according to what you are looking for. Managers were pretty understanding, and didn't make engineers work 60+ hour weeks, so the work-life balance was pretty good.

Cons

Bad locations which means a long commute if you want to live anywhere hip. No design documentation. No real requirements. Old tech that's since been discarded. And now, first and foremost - this company is in the business of print. It's a decaying industry, so don't go expecting any nice bonuses or raises. PTO is really bad. 0 days off your first year (my manager let me take a few days off here and there) 2 weeks years 1-3 or so. Not comparable to other shops I've since gotten offers from. The 401k (ridiculously long vesting period) and retirement options (I don't believe they have any match for the Roth IRA) are not competitive to what is offered to engineers in the Greater Milwaukee Metro area.
